-
6
-
-
0042376710
-
An imperative, first-order calculus with object extension
-
V. Bono and K. Fisher. An Imperative, First-Order Calculus with Object Extension. In ECOOP, 1998.
-
(1998)
ECOOP
-
-
Bono, V.1
Fisher, K.2
-
9
-
-
84857856318
-
Nested refinements: A logic for duck typing
-
R. Chugh, P. M. Rondon, and R. Jhala. Nested Refinements: A Logic for Duck Typing. In POPL, 2012.
-
(2012)
POPL
-
-
Chugh, R.1
Rondon, P.M.2
Jhala, R.3
-
12
-
-
0034826554
-
Enforcing high-level protocols in low-level software
-
R. DeLine and M. Fähndrich. Enforcing High-level Protocols in Low-level Software. In PLDI, 2001.
-
(2001)
PLDI
-
-
Deline, R.1
Fähndrich, M.2
-
13
-
-
84870706145
-
-
TC-39 Committee
-
ECMA. TC-39 Committee. www.ecmascript.org/ community.php.
-
ECMA
-
-
-
14
-
-
0036039550
-
Adoption and focus: Practical linear types for imperative programming
-
M. Fahndrich and R. DeLine. Adoption and Focus: Practical Linear Types for Imperative Programming. In PLDI, 2002.
-
(2002)
PLDI
-
-
Fahndrich, M.1
Deline, R.2
-
18
-
-
84869747544
-
A lambda calculus of objects with self-inflicted extension
-
P. D. Gianantonio, F. Honsell, and L. Liquori. A Lambda Calculus of Objects with Self-Inflicted Extension. In OOPSLA, 1998.
-
(1998)
OOPSLA
-
-
Gianantonio, P.D.1
Honsell, F.2
Liquori, L.3
-
19
-
-
84870668305
-
-
Google. Closure library. https://developers.google. com/closure/library.
-
Closure Library
-
-
-
20
-
-
84870696971
-
-
Google. V8 benchmark. http://v8.googlecode.com/ svn/data/benchmarks/.
-
Google
-
-
-
22
-
-
81455151357
-
Typing local control and state using flow analysis
-
A. Guha, C. Softoiu, and S. Krishnamurthi. Typing Local Control and State Using Flow Analysis. In ESOP, 2011.
-
(2011)
ESOP
-
-
Guha, A.1
Softoiu, C.2
Krishnamurthi, S.3
-
23
-
-
81455156844
-
Recency types for analyzing scripting languages
-
P. Heidegger and P. Thiemann. Recency Types for Analyzing Scripting Languages. In ECOOP, 2010.
-
(2010)
ECOOP
-
-
Heidegger, P.1
Thiemann, P.2
-
25
-
-
70149094179
-
Compositional reasoning and decidable checking for dependent contract types
-
K. W. Knowles and C. Flanagan. Compositional Reasoning and Decidable Checking for Dependent Contract Types. In PLPV, 2009.
-
(2009)
PLPV
-
-
Knowles, K.W.1
Flanagan, C.2
-
26
-
-
84866049432
-
An operational semantics for javascript
-
S. Maffeis, J. Mitchell, and A. Taly. An operational semantics for JavaScript. In APLAS, 2008.
-
(2008)
APLAS
-
-
Maffeis, S.1
Mitchell, J.2
Taly, A.3
-
27
-
-
0002891241
-
Towards a mathematical science of computation
-
J. McCarthy. Towards a Mathematical Science of Computation. In IFIP, 1962.
-
(1962)
IFIP
-
-
McCarthy, J.1
-
33
-
-
81455154885
-
First-class state change in plaid
-
J. Sunshine, K. Naden, S. Stork, J. Aldrich, and E. Tanter. First-class State Change in Plaid. In OOPSLA, 2011.
-
(2011)
OOPSLA
-
-
Sunshine, J.1
Naden, K.2
Stork, S.3
Aldrich, J.4
Tanter, E.5
-
35
-
-
33846554779
-
Towards a type system for analyzing javascript programs
-
P. Thiemann. Towards a Type System for Analyzing JavaScript Programs. In ESOP, 2005.
-
(2005)
ESOP
-
-
Thiemann, P.1
-
37
-
-
0242612528
-
Alias types for recursive data structures
-
D. Walker and G. Morrisett. Alias Types for Recursive Data Structures. In TIC. 2000.
-
(2000)
TIC
-
-
Walker, D.1
Morrisett, G.2
-
38
-
-
84863462039
-
Fast and precise hybrid type inference for javascript
-
S. yu Guo and B. Hackett. Fast and Precise Hybrid Type Inference for JavaScript. In PLDI, 2012.
-
(2012)
PLDI
-
-
Yu Guo, S.1
Hackett, B.2
-
39
-
-
81455135820
-
Polymorphic type inference for scripting languages with object extensions
-
T. Zhao. Polymorphic Type Inference for Scripting Languages with Object Extensions. In DLS, 2011.
-
(2011)
DLS
-
-
Zhao, T.1
|